Sodexo Food Waste Tracking Shows Dramatic Reduction in Kitchen Waste

Today Sodexo Campus announced preliminary results from their food waste tracking pilot program. The early findings are strong, showing almost a 30% reduction in pre-consumer food waste as a result of daily food waste tracking. Waste Prevention Case Study Released – 47% Waste Reduction!

The Oregon Department of Environmental Quality and the City of Hillsboro, Oregon recently released a joint case study on waste prevention.
